Mountain Vista Community School is a Magnet School. This elementary school has a total enrollment of 579 students with approximately 39 full-time teachers. It has a student to teacher ratio of about 15 students per teacher. The average student-teacher ratio for El Paso County is 17 to 1.

2 Magnet schools are those designed to attract students of different racial/ethnic backgrounds for the purpose of reducing racial isolation, or to provide an academic or social focus on a specific theme (e.g., performing arts).
4 A Title I school designated under appropriate state and federal regulations as being eligible for participation in programs authorized by Title I of Public Law 103-382.
